I am a biology student at Cal Poly Pomona with the goal of being an oncologist. Most of my time is spent at either school or work, but with whatever free time I have, I like to give back to those who need it the most.

Some of my volunteer work is geared towards my career goal, but most of my previous, and hopefully my future, volunteer work is in many different areas. I believe that each person has the potential to help those in need whenever possible, even if it may be ten minutes to read to children or ten dollars to a small charity.

The world is a big place with an enormous amount of people, and when people chip in to help one another out, it creates a unity that can be passed on as long as it starts.

Volunteer Activity Message

Water Brigade volunteers will spend 7 days in Honduras implementing a water system to prevent water related illnesses in a community with limited access to a sufficient quantity and quality of clean water. Volunteers receive a comprehensive introduction to the water issues by seeing the community’s current water situation first hand, and meeting and discussing the issues with community members and leaders. With a holistic understanding of the community’s challenges and the Water Brigades’ solution, volunteers work side-by-side with community members to construct the new water system. Volunteers may work on a piping system, water storage unit, small dam, water treatment unit or another infrastructural project. Additionally volunteers partner with the community’s Basic Sanitation Committee and provide education and training to proliferate knowledge about proper water use, and proper sanitation and hygiene practices. With a sufficient quantity of properly treated water and proper sanitation and hygiene practices, community members can cut off the connection between water and illness and ultimately live healthier and more productive lives.
